WebMar 6, 2024 · Foreign Corrupt Practices Act. The Foreign Corrupt Practices Act (FCPA), enacted in 1977, generally prohibits the payment of bribes to foreign officials to assist in obtaining or retaining business. WebDec 24, 2016 · A US person or company paying a non-US citizen should examine facts whether the payment is US source income and report the amount to the IRS using Form 1042 and 1042-S, Foreign Persons’ US … WebCompanies in the US cannot make direct payments to foreign employees in most circumstances. Although US companies can make direct payments to global contractors, paying international employees is more complicated. Companies can either set up their own legal entities in the countries where employees work, or they can partner with a …

WebAug 27, 2024 · Definition. Form W-8BEN is a tax form that foreign people who receive income from U.S. companies must submit to their employer so U.S. federal income taxes can be withheld from their pay. Canadian independent contractors can use the form to claim an exemption from tax withholding due to an income tax treaty between the U.S. and …
